Former Brazilian
international Cafu has said his countryman Neymar will be the only
player that will succeed Real Madrid star Cristiano Ronaldo and
Barcelona forward Lionel Messi.
For
years now, the names of Cristiano Ronaldo and Lionel Messi have been the
major topic of discussion by football pundits considering their
impressive display on the pitch of play.

Former Brazilian international Cafu
On Monday, January 9, 2017, Real Madrid forward Cristiano Ronaldo was named the World best footballer by the World football governing body FIFA at the inaugural ceremony in Zurich beating Lionel Messi and Antonio Griezmann.
Barcelona
forward Neymar is now 24, and he is seven years younger than Cristiano
Ronaldo and five years Messi's junior, and Cafu reckons it's inevitable
the former Santos striker will surpass them as he reaches his prime.
